La presencia de una partición de Linux hace que la configuration de FileVault2 falle

Actualmente tengo un arranque dual Mountain Lion y Ubuntu 12.04 en un rMBP. Todo funciona bien, pero al habilitar FileVault falla el post de error: "Alguna información no estuvo disponible durante una búsqueda interna". Recibo el mismo post de error si ejecuto "Verificar disco" en la Utilidad de disco.

Al experimentar en el transcurso de media docena de reinstalaciones, hice las siguientes observaciones:

  • ¿Dónde guarda OS X la contraseña de FileVault durante los reinicios en una actualización?
  • No se puede cambiar el tamaño de la partición (FileVault) después de la eliminación de Bootcamp
  • Borré la partición donde estaba instalado Windows 10 previamente. ¿Cómo puedo fusionarlo con mi partición OS X?
  • Ayuda con VNC (a través del Wi-Fi de la escuela) sin consentimiento? Opsec
  • ¿Cuándo usaré la key de recuperación FileVault 2?
  • Partidas de 1TB Fusion Drive Partitions (en iMac 5K)
    1. Instalar Ubuntu 12.04 (x64, versión alternativa de Mac) y GRUB -> ERROR
    2. Agregue una partición ext4 o btrfs usando Gparted en un LiveCD sin instalar GRUB -> ERROR
    3. Eliminando las particiones de Linux (pero dejando el MBR híbrido) -> NO ERROR

    Como resultado, mi mejor suposition es que OS X arroja un error tan pronto como detecta un sistema de files que no reconoce. ¿Alquien más se ha encontrado con este problema? ¿Cómo hago para que OS X ignore mis particiones de Linux?

    Actualización 1

    Agregar 128 MiB de relleno entre particiones resuelve el error "Verificar disco". Lamentablemente, sigo recibiendo el mismo post de error cuando bash habilitar FileVault 2. Curiosamente, "Verify Disk" comenzó a devolver errores tan pronto como intenté "reparar el disco". Disk Utility parece bastante hábil para corromper sus propias tablas de particiones …

    Actualización 2

    Obtengo más información si ejecuto fsck_cs desde la terminal. Parece que esto puede estar relacionado con FireVault2 usando CoreStorage. Aquí está el resultado:

     $ sudo fsck_cs /dev/disk0 ** Checking volume. Content Hint for disk0 is not Apple_CoreStorage ** disk0: Scan for Volume Headers Invalid Volume Header @ 0: invalid field value Invalid Volume Header @ 251000192512: invalid field value ** disk0 is not a CoreStorage volume 

  • Mostrar velocidad en la window de progreso de Copia de Finder
  • ¿Por qué parece que aparentemente "no tengo acceso a las herramientas de command-line" en ML?
  • Cómo recuperar la partición eliminada y get su UUID en macOS
  • No GDB en las nuevas herramientas de command-line (OS X Mountain Lion) para Xcode - septiembre de 2013?
  • ¿Puedo desconectar el disco mientras el encryption del disco está en marcha?
  • ¿Cómo desactivar el requisito de contraseña del salvapantallas de Mountain Lion?
  • One Solution collect form web for “La presencia de una partición de Linux hace que la configuration de FileVault2 falle”

    Creo que encontré el problema: Apple espera 128 MB de espacio libre entre cada partición. La Utilidad de Disco oculta este espacio libre, similar a cómo oculta el ESP. Si este relleno no está presente, genera el error que describí anteriormente.

    Solución fácil: indique a Gparted que use +128 MiB como el desplazamiento inicial para cada partición.

    Editar: No importa, esto solo resuelve el problema de "Verificar disco" … Todavía no puedo habilitar FileVault. Vea arriba para una actualización.

    Loving Apple Products like poisoning (iPhone, iPad, iMac, Macbook, iWatch).